The Advantages Of Using EPS Flotation Blocks For Marine Applications

In marine applications, flotation blocks play a crucial role in providing buoyancy and stability to structures such as docks, marinas, and floating platforms Among the different types of flotation blocks available, Expanded Polystyrene (EPS) flotation blocks have gained popularity for their numerous advantages

EPS blocks are made from expanded polystyrene foam, a lightweight and durable material that is well-suited for marine construction projects These blocks are commonly used to support docks, piers, and other floating structures that require flotation assistance

One of the main advantages of EPS flotation blocks is their high buoyancy capacity EPS foam has a closed-cell structure that traps air inside, making it extremely buoyant This allows EPS blocks to support heavy loads while keeping structures afloat

In addition to their buoyancy, EPS flotation blocks are also known for their stability and durability Despite their lightweight nature, EPS blocks are strong and rigid, providing a stable foundation for marine structures They are resistant to water absorption, ensuring that they will not degrade or deteriorate over time when exposed to water

Another key advantage of EPS flotation blocks is their ease of installation These blocks are lightweight and easy to handle, making them simple to transport and position on-site They can be easily cut and shaped to fit the specific requirements of a project, allowing for quick and efficient installation

EPS flotation blocks are also environmentally friendly EPS foam is non-toxic and 100% recyclable, making it a sustainable option for marine construction projects eps flotation blocks. By choosing EPS flotation blocks, project managers can reduce the environmental impact of their projects while still ensuring high-quality performance.

Furthermore, EPS flotation blocks offer a cost-effective solution for marine applications Compared to other types of flotation blocks, EPS blocks are relatively inexpensive to purchase and install Their durability and long lifespan also help to reduce maintenance costs in the long run, making them a cost-efficient choice for marine construction projects

In terms of versatility, EPS flotation blocks can be used for a wide range of marine applications They are suitable for supporting structures of all sizes, from small docks to large marinas EPS blocks can also be used in combination with other flotation materials to achieve the desired level of buoyancy and stability for a project

When it comes to safety, EPS flotation blocks are a reliable choice for marine applications Their high buoyancy capacity and stability help to prevent accidents and ensure the safety of personnel working on or around floating structures EPS blocks are also resistant to corrosion, mold, and mildew, further enhancing the safety and longevity of marine projects.
